Head Of Quality Control Job Description Template

As the Head Of Quality Control, you will lead the quality control strategy, ensuring that all products meet specified standards of quality and safety. You will be responsible for managing quality control processes, leading a team of QC professionals, and collaborating with various departments to improve product quality and resolve any issues.

Responsibilities

  • Develop and implement quality control policies and procedures
  • Oversee the quality control team and provide leadership and guidance
  • Ensure products comply with safety regulations and meet quality standards
  • Conduct regular audits and inspections to identify quality issues
  • Collaborate with production and engineering teams to resolve quality issues
  • Analyze quality control data and generate reports for senior management
  • Implement continuous improvement initiatives to enhance product quality
  • Stay updated with industry trends and regulatory changes

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Quality Management, Engineering, or a related field
  • At least 7-10 years of experience in quality control or quality assurance
  • Proven leadership experience in a quality control environment
  • Strong knowledge of quality standards and regulations
  • Excellent problem-solving and analytical skills
  • Exceptional communication and interpersonal skills
  • Detail-oriented with strong organizational skills

The Head Of Quality Control is responsible for overseeing the quality assurance and quality control processes within an organization. They ensure that all products meet industry standards and regulatory requirements. Duties include developing quality control procedures, coordinating with different departments to implement quality standards, analyzing quality reports, and leading a team of quality control specialists. This role is critical in maintaining the integrity and safety of products before reaching consumers.

To become a Head Of Quality Control, one typically needs a bachelor's degree in a related field such as engineering, chemistry, or quality management. Extensive experience in quality assurance roles is also necessary, often requiring over 5 years of progressive responsibility. Skills such as attention to detail, leadership, and knowledge of quality standards are crucial. Additionally, certifications such as Six Sigma or ISO lead auditor can enhance a candidate's qualifications.
